From tyrannized foreign lands, broken armies, ruined dreams and religious persecution they came, allured by the freedom of an untrammeled land and gold in the gulches. Here a man could strike it rich, then lose it all to murdering highwaymen or find his scalp decorating a warrior's shield. Follow this group, almost a family, in their quests for fame and fortune over a decade long quest to explore the trapper's world of boiling rivers and glass mountains--the world of the great Jim Bridger that finally led to the quest to preserve its wonders for unborn generations. Historical novels generally herald the lives of heroes with superhuman feats and success beyond wildest imagination. The characters of this novel came early to the goldfields, led danger-filled, extraordinary lives on the frontier, but only Jake Smith and Jay Cooke attained the gold ring of Eldorado. Even Bill Fairweather, the snake charmer and discoverer of Alder Gulch had empty pockets when he was found shot to death in his San Francisco hotel room. But these courageous pioneers left future generations something of immense value: Yellowstone National Park. This debut work is a historically authentic storyline brought to life and instilled with the atmosphere and geography of old Montana. Relive those freewheeling days in this last vast wilderness and the most harrowing survival ordeal of the Great American West.

Review ''In this novel, Robert Bartsch mixes the creation of the world's first national park, Yellowstone, into the larger, deeper, and wilder history of Montana: mountain men, gold prospectors, business tycoons, and explorers, lynch mobs, an Indian massacre, and a grueling survival ordeal in the wilderness all swirl and bubble like one of Yellowstone's geyser basins.'' --Dayton Duncan, author of The National Parks: America's Best Idea, Seed of the Future, and four other books on the American West''This story details the trials and triumphs that both plagued and rewarded early seekers of fame, fortune, and prosperity in the 1860s frontier landscape of Montana and Wyoming. Filled with daring explorations of the frontier wilderness, dangerous encounters with Indians, rugged American individualism, mining booms and busts, banking and financial shenanigans, vigilante justice, and an illicit love affair, this novel will capture and seize your imagination with unrelenting western frontier spirit, Montana's promising gold rush days, and a host of impulses that would lead to the creation of America's Wonderland: Yellowstone National Park.'' --Elizabeth Watry, Western historian and author of Women in Wonderland: Lives, Legends, and Legacies of Yellowstone National Park''With claim jumpers, Indians defending their territory, and treacherous sheriffs, the goldfields of Montana are just as hazardous as the boiling geysers of Yellowstone. Robert Bartsch explores this beautiful, often deadly region in The Devil's Playground. Mr. Bartsch is clearly familiar with the area and thoroughly researched its complex history for his debut novel. It's tough to keep such a broad-ranging story and large cast of characters focused, but Mr. Bartsch does a fine job, and writes gripping tales of survival. If you enjoy tales of the Old West, give The Devil's Playground a try.'' --Historical Novel Review Magazine, February 2016

About the Author Robert C. Bartsch is a retired veterinary pathologist who lives and plays most of the year near Yellowstone Park with his wife Marjorie. Writing an historical novel about an area he knows and loves has been a long term dream.

Excerpt from Ethnographical Survey of the Miskito and Sumu Indians of Honduras and NicaraguaThe Miskito and Sumu inhabit the Atlantic side of Honduras and Nicaragua, from Rio Tinto or Black River (lat. 15° 50' N.) to Rio Punta Gorda (lat. 11° 30' N.). While the Miskito are found chiefly along the coast the Sumu are an inland tribe and extend westward within a short distance from the settlements of the Spanish-speaking population.Together these two tribes occupy the larger part of the vast region generally known by the name of Mosquito Coast. This territory reaches from Cabo Honduras, near Trujillo, to Rio San Juan, at the Costa Rica boundary; that is, from the eleventh to the sixteenth degree north, an extension of about 550 miles by sea. From Cabo Honduras the coast runs at first in an easterly direction, then southeast as far as Cabo Gracias a Dios, whence it extends nearly due south.Columbus, who discovered the country in 1502, gave the name Costa de Orejas "Coast of the Ears" to that part situated to the west of Cabo Gracias a Dios. The southern district of the Mosquito Coast became known in those days as Cariay or Cariari, Veragua or Keragua, Castilla del Oro "Golden Castile." These names were superseded by the Spanish-Mexican terms Taguzgalpa and Tologalpa, which stuck practically throughout the colonial period.The-name "Mosquito Coast" (Mosquito Territory or Mosquito Shore), employed by the English, has been taken from that of the principal Indian tribe, the Miskito, erroneously called Mosquito; the Spaniards translated it into Mosquitia and Costa de Mosquitos (Costa Mosquita). Many believe that this name has arisen from the numerous mosquitoes to be found in the country, while others think that the small islands off the coast, "which lie as thick as mosquitoes," may have caused the appellation.Orography. - The shore of the Mosquito Coast is partly alluvial and partly coralline; to the south of Cabo Gracias a Dios the land is gaining on the sea, but to the north of that cape the reverse appears to be the case.About the PublisherForgotten Books publishes hundreds of thousands of rare and classic books.
